BUTLER, Pa. —
Police said the accident happened in the southbound lanes near the Zelienople exit in Butler county.
State police said the tractor-trailer swerved into a construction barrier after the driver of the big-rig said a sport utility vehicle cut in front of it.
Emergency responders said the SUV rolled into a grass median.
Ramon Aracena, 47, and Javier Varela Carillo, 53, both from Grand Rapids, Mich., suffered minor injuries.
